**Ticket: LockSpin locker door unlatches before payment confirms**

Repro: start checkout in the WashNest app, kill the network mid-auth, locker 14 still pops open. The unlock call fires in `beginAccessFlow` before the payment promise resolves. Fix should gate the hardware call on confirmation. Patch attached; please review the state machine change. Failing build token follows.

session token of kahag-bawip = htk6_729d08

Subject: SDK parity ownership change

Hi all — welcome to team Lanthorn. Starting Monday, responsibility for keeping the Driftwell Java and Swift SDKs at feature parity moves off the platform rotation and onto a single owner. Parity gaps get tracked in the Driftwell backlog, reviewed biweekly. For any parity questions, the new owner is named below.

approver of tawip-bagap = Holdor Silath

**Ticket: Quiet room door acting up — 6th floor**

Heads up, team assistants: the quiet room on the top floor of Ferngate Tower keeps locking people out mid-booking. Facilities reset the reader this morning and it seems fine now, but bookings still need the override until Friday. When walking someone up there, use the code below.

turnstile pass: bdg-QU-7

Subject: Cut-over done — ThumbVault leak finally squashed

Hi Marisol,

Quick wrap-up: we cut over to the patched ThumbVault image cache at 02:10 with zero dropped requests. The leak turned out to be evicted thumbnails keeping decoder handles alive — heap growth is now flat after four hours of soak on the Kestrel cluster. Old nodes are drained and will be recycled tomorrow. One heads-up: we tuned the eviction window during the fix, so please record the new settings in the release notes. Here's what's now live in production.

config for yahof-tajop:
zorath:
  pin: 7493
  metrics_host: metrics.zorath.tolvaqsys.internal
  tenant: praiel
  seal: seal_fd9cd4f1

Subject: Key Rotation — Catalog Cache Invalidation Service

Hi,

As part of this quarter's credential hygiene cycle, we're rotating the key used by the Bramblewood catalog pipeline to trigger cache invalidations on Hollis Edge. The old key stops working at the next release freeze, so please update the deployment secrets before cutting the candidate build. The replacement key for the invalidation endpoint is included below.

app token of tawif-kaduf = qvz11-Y5Rx58xILX0